What to Look for at GIE+EXPO
This year, the spotlight is going to be on educational seminars and UTVs at GIE+EXPO, which will be Oct. 22-24 in Louisville, Kentucky. The industry’s biggest show has always offered seminars and classes, but now there will be ones in Spanish.
